脚本验证

屠杀辅助选择箭头指向数字示例

时间:2019/3/25 10:55:50  作者:屠杀辅助  来源:http://www.tushafuzhu.com/  查看:9832  评论:0
内容摘要:​/]+>([^\]+)%-%-]]) ifstr:match("是几")then   ans=ask:match("(%d)]+>(%d)")  end elseifstr:match("等于几")then  localnt=""  forvinask:gmatch("/]")do   nt=nt..v  end  ...
屠杀辅助选择箭头指向数字示例
/<
function maskstr(str)
  local t={"0","1","2","3","4","5","6","7","8","9"}
  for k,v in ipairs(t) do
    str=str:gsub(v,tostring(k-1))
  end
  return str
end
 
function 过验证()
  local str=获取NPC对话内容()
  if not str:match("验证问题")  then return end
  str=maskstr(str)
  local ask=str:match([[验证问题[^>]+>([^\]+)%-%-]])
  if str:match("是几") then 
    ans=ask:match("(%d)<←/")
    if not ans then
      ans=ask:match("<→/[^>]+>(%d)")
    end
  elseif str:match("等于几") then
    local nt=""
    for v in ask:gmatch("<([%d,]+)[>/]") do
      nt=nt..v
    end
    nt=nt:gsub(",","")
    local nc=0
    for i=1,#nt do 
      nc=nc+tonumber(nt:sub(i,i))
    end
    ans=tostring(nc)
  elseif str:match("有几个") then
    local msg=ask:match("([^←]+)[←]*")
    if not msg then msg=ask:match("[→]*([^→]+)") end
    if msg then 
      local nt=""
      for v in msg:gmatch("<([%d,]+)[>/]") do
        nt=nt..v
      end
      nt=nt:gsub(",","")
      ans=tostring(#nt).."个"
    end
  end
  if not ans then return end
  local cmd=str:match(ans.."/(@[^>]+)>")
  if not cmd then return end
  选择(cmd)
  等待(1500)
end
过验证()  -- 回收验证保留此行,删除下面一行
设置用户检测("过验证",2000) -- 脱机验证保留此行,删除上面一行
/>
标签:屠杀 辅助 选择 箭头 指向 
相关评论
评论者:      验证码:  点击获取验证码
屠杀辅助专业研究互联辅助加速工具直接秒过市面上各种最新登陆器

屠杀辅助官网若有侵权内容请联系站长删除

 致力打造绿色安全玩家交流网